Why Neteller Still Dominates This Sector

Neteller is not a new player. It has been the default e-wallet for high stakes gamblers for over two decades. The reason is simple: it acts as a buffer. Your bank statement does not show ‘Casino X’. It shows ‘Neteller’. For UK players who want privacy, this is a big deal. But there is a catch.

From what I have seen, the independent casinos (those not on Gamstop) often have a love-hate relationship with Neteller. They love the instant deposits. They hate the chargeback risk. This means they scrutinize Neteller deposits harder than debit card deposits. I found one site that demanded a photo of my Neteller card (the physical one) plus a selfie holding it. That is invasive. But it is the price of entry.

Another factor is the 2026 landscape. By mid-2026, the UKGC has tightened rules on credit card usage and affordability checks. Players looking for a Neteller casino not on Gamstop 2026 UK are often doing so to bypass those friction points. The operators know this. They charge for it. Expect withdrawal fees (usually 1.5% to 3%) that you would not see at a UKGC site.

The Verification Gauntlet: Documents Required

I tested three operators. Let me break down exactly what each asked for. This is the real data.

Operator A (Curaçao License):
– Proof of ID: Passport or Driving Licence.
– Proof of Address: Utility bill or bank statement, dated within 3 months.
– Proof of Neteller Account: Screenshot of your Neteller profile page showing your full name and email.
– Source of Wealth: A recent payslip or tax return. This was requested after my first withdrawal of £500.

Operator B (Anjouan License):
– Proof of ID: National ID card only. No passport accepted.
– Proof of Address: They accepted a digital bank statement (Monzo, Revolut) but not a PDF. It had to be a screenshot.
– Selfie with ID: Required immediately upon registration, not at withdrawal.
– No source of wealth request (for my first £200 withdrawal).

Operator C (MGA License, accepting UK players):
– Proof of ID: Passport or Driving Licence.
– Proof of Address: Required within 7 days of first deposit.
– Proof of Neteller: They wanted a transaction history screenshot showing the deposit to their site.
– Phone verification: They called me to confirm the withdrawal request. This was a surprise.

The key takeaway? The Neteller casino not on Gamstop 2026 UK operators are inconsistent. One might breeze you through. Another might treat you like a money launderer. Always have your documents scanned and ready before you deposit.

How to Verify Your Account in Under 24 Hours

This is a practical guide. If you want to avoid the six-day wait I mentioned earlier, follow these steps. This applies to any Neteller casino not on Gamstop 2026 UK.

  1. Pre-upload everything. Before you even click ‘Deposit’, go to the account verification section. Upload your passport, a recent utility bill, and a screenshot of your Neteller profile. Do not wait for them to ask.
  2. Use a consistent address. The address on your utility bill must match the address on your Neteller account and your casino account. If they differ by even one character (e.g., ‘St’ vs ‘Street’), the system will flag it. I have seen this cause a 48-hour delay.
  3. Deposit with the same method. If you plan to withdraw via Neteller, you must deposit via Neteller first. Some operators allow mixed methods, but the safest path is identical deposit and withdrawal methods.
  4. Contact live chat after deposit. Do not wait for the automated system. Message live chat and say: ‘I have uploaded my documents. Can you manually approve my verification? I am ready to play.’ This often triggers a manual review that bypasses the automated queue.

I tested this method on Operator B. My documents were approved in 45 minutes. On Operator A, it took 14 hours. The key is being proactive.

Frequently Asked Questions (UK Players, 2026)

Is it safe to use Neteller at a casino not on Gamstop?

It is as safe as the operator’s license. Neteller itself is a regulated financial institution (FCA registered). The risk is the casino. If the casino refuses to pay, Neteller will not help you. They are just a payment processor. Stick to operators with a visible license (Curaçao, MGA, or Anjouan) and check their reputation on independent forums.

Can I deposit with Neteller and withdraw to my bank?

Generally, no. Most independent casinos enforce a ‘same method’ withdrawal policy. If you deposit via Neteller, you must withdraw via Neteller. If you try to withdraw to a bank account, they will reject the request and ask you to use Neteller. This is standard for any Neteller casino not on Gamstop 2026 UK.

What happens if I lose my Neteller account access?

This is a nightmare scenario. If your Neteller account is closed or frozen, the casino cannot send your winnings anywhere. You must contact Neteller support to resolve the issue first. The casino will hold your funds indefinitely. I recommend keeping your Neteller account active with a small balance (even £10) to avoid dormancy closure.

Are there withdrawal limits for Neteller?

Yes. Most operators have daily limits (e.g., £2,500), weekly limits (e.g., £7,500), and monthly limits (e.g., £20,000). Neteller itself also has limits based on your account tier (Standard, Silver, Gold, Diamond). A Standard Neteller account has a daily spending limit of £2,500. Upgrade your Neteller account before you hit a big win.
